Embed the Google Assistant in any device

Bring hotword detection, voice control, natural language understanding, Google's smarts, and more to your devices. A developer preview of the SDK is available today for everyone interested in tinkering with platforms such as the Raspberry Pi 3. Later this year, commercial device makers will also be able to use the SDK across a wide range of hardware.

Go from zero to prototype in minutes

Build a prototype quickly with a Python-based library. And for those of you on other platforms, use our gRPC API and generate bindings for languages like Go, Java (including support for Android Things), C#, Node.js, and Ruby to give you the flexibility you need.

Learn how to build engaging experiences

Wayne Piekarski shows you how to get the Google Assistant built into a device.
Get inspired with this mocktail mixer demo that has the Google Assistant built-in, and then see how to build it with sample code and instructions.

Get started with the Google Assistant SDK